Somers Takes Control Early

The Somers High School boys' lacrosse team defeated host Tolland 9-2 on Saturday.

The Spartans led 6-0 at the half.

Sean Tynan led the way for Somers with two goals and three assists. Tyler Russell and Ryan Lynch each had two goals. Ray McCarthy had a goal and two assists, Eddie Hill had a goal and an assist, Cullen Roberts had a goal, and Johnny Albert notched two assists.

For Tolland, Sean Walker and Mike Criniti each scored.

Pat Tynan had 10 saves as goalie for Somers while Dillon Perras had 10 saves for Tolland.

Kyle Foster did an outstanding job defensively for Somers in his first varsity start. Chris Hamilton and Jason Moustafa - also defensemen - combined for 15 ground balls.

"Our defense continues to be strong, only giving up two goals in two games," Somers coach Ken McCarthy said. "I am also pleased with the way the offense is progressing. We were patient and spread out our scoring against a tough Tolland zone defense. The Tolland kids played hard and made us work for all of our scores."

Somers is 2-0 while Tolland is 0-1. Somers plays in Ellington on Wednesday.
